
Overview
William Wheeler is a General Surgeon and an Undersea and Hyperbaric Medicine provider in Greenville, South Carolina. Dr. Wheeler is highly rated in 5 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Peptic Ulcer, Necrosis, Stasis Dermatitis and Ulcers, and Cellulitis. Dr. Wheeler is currently accepting new patients.
